I had been thinking about Daisy May's BBQ lately. With the emergence of warmer weather, I could see myself making the schlep down to their food cart on Wall Street (near Federal Hall) to pick up a Carolina pulled pork sandwich or some Texas style chili. Unfortunately, though, the cart doesn't sell one of their best dishes - the rustic creamy corn with New York State cheddar. I'm drooling just thinking of it. It's always the dish that gets finished up first. Put in just a splash of hot sauce, loosen your belt, and look for a place to take a nap afterwards.
Anyhow, the good news is that Daisy May's primary location, a take out spot on 46th Street and 11th Avenue, has finally added seating. Bring Your Own Bib. Can a pig pickin' be far behind?
